Introduction

Stainless steel pinion gear fatigue is a phenomenon that occurs when a pinion gear is subjected to repeated loads over an extended period of time. This can lead to cracks, fractures, and failure of the gear, which can have serious consequences for the machinery in which it is used. Understanding the causes and effects of stainless steel pinion gear fatigue is essential for ensuring the reliability and safety of machinery.

Stainless steel pinion gears are commonly used in a variety of applications due to their durability, strength, and resistance to corrosion. However, like all mechanical components, they are subject to wear and tear over time. The repeated stresses placed on the gear can cause microscopic cracks to form, which can eventually lead to failure. Types and Characteristics of Stainless Steel Pinion Gears

There are many different types of stainless steel pinion gears available, each with its own unique characteristics and advantages. Some of the most common types include:

  • Straight Cut Pinion Gears
  • Helical Pinion Gears
  • Bevel Pinion Gears
  • Spiral Bevel Pinion Gears
  • Hypoid Pinion Gears

The specific type of stainless steel pinion gear you choose will depend on the application and the specific requirements of your machinery. Be sure to consider factors such as load capacity, speed, and torque when selecting a pinion gear.

How to Maintain Stainless Steel Pinion Gears

Maintaining your stainless steel pinion gears is essential for ensuring reliable performance and long-term durability. Some key maintenance tasks to consider include:

  • Perform regular equipment inspections to identify any signs of wear or damage
  • Clean and protect the gear to prevent corrosion and rust
  • Lubricate and maintain the gear to ensure smooth operation and reduce wear and tear
  • Replace worn or damaged components as needed to prevent further damage
